Three iconic football trophies to go on display at Mayo venue

Football fans are in for an extra-special treat at the TF Royal Theatre, Castlebar, on Friday, 25 September, as three of the most iconic trophies in world football arrive in Mayo for the highly anticipated event titled ‘An Evening with Harry Redknapp.’

For one night only, fans will have the opportunity to get up close to the Champions League Cup, FA Cup and Barclays Premier League Cup, with photo opportunities available for just €20, with all proceeds going towards Mayo FC.

The three trophies will be on display at the TF Royal Theatre throughout the evening, giving supporters a rare opportunity to see some of football’s most prestigious silverware up close and capture a photograph with them.

The trophy experience forms part of what promises to be a memorable night of football at the TF Royal Theatre, with legendary manager and football personality Harry Redknapp taking to the stage for an evening of stories, laughs and behind-the-scenes insight from a career spanning more than four decades.

From his managerial spells with Bournemouth, West Ham United, Portsmouth, Southampton, Tottenham Hotspur and Queens Park Rangers, Redknapp has worked with some of the biggest names in the game and has plenty of stories to tell.

The event is being presented in association with Mayo FC, with support from Intersport Elverys and Meissner, as the club builds towards its historic first season in the National League.
